Therefore the odds of a Pokémon being shiny is completely random, but is consistent for each Pokémon (their original trainer and personal ID numbers will never change).How is a Shiny Pokémon determined?
From Generation III onward, whether a Pokémon is Shiny depends on the Pokémon's Original Trainer's ID number and secret ID number, as well as the Pokémon's personality value.How to tell a Shiny Pokémon in sleep?

Catching Pokémon. Pokémon on the map will not appear as Shiny but as their ordinary/original color palette. You will not know a certain Pokémon is Shiny until you engage with it.How many hours for shiny starter?
In order to have a better than not chance of getting a shiny, you need to do 1893 soft resets, not 4096. If you can do 3 soft resets in 1 minute, then you can do 180 soft resets per hour. Then it will take you approximately 10.5 hours to have a better than not chance of finding a shiny.
